Even with all his unbelievable success, Vince Gill still pinches himself. "I would be doing this no matter what," he says. From playing with Eric Clapton, Paul McCartney, and Keith Richards, Vince is still looking for the next surprise. "I really don't want to know how the movie ends." This week the fellas head over to Vince's house to record an episode that has been years in the making. Vince talks about that one time he opened for KISS, when he caught his daughter trying to sneak some boys into a sleepover in middle school, and what it's like to join the band that inspired you as a teenager.

Bree Burks: Get Comfortable With Being Uncomfortable
Bree Burks never intended to be a children's author. She started as a bedside nurse and soon moved into medical research in addition to being a hospital administrator. Currently, she's the VP of Strategy for Site Solutions for Veeva Systems—and the author of 'Delight in Your Hue: The Creator Painted You.' It's a book that encourages early conversations about race that was inspired by Bree's adoption story.Â

David Pollack: Parenting Through Kids' Sports
Over half of the kids in the United States are playing a sport. And David Pollack is out to help those parents work through the struggles of balancing life, faith, and the increasing demands of youth sports. His book, The Won't Quit Kid, is a tale of learning the value of hard work and patience. In this episode, Pollack discusses the feeling of a pro career ending, his approach to sports with his own kids, and what it's like to hang out in -300-degree temps for three minutes.Â

Andy Crouch: Quantity Leads to Quality
You could call Andy Crouch an author. You could also call him a former editor of Christianity Today. Or even a Partner for Theology and Culture at Praxis (which he still is). And on good days you could call him a connoisseur of Bach piano sonatas. Today on the pod he joins the fellas to discuss the challenges of parenting in a tech-filled lifestyle, why sabbaticals are essential, and how to manage quality time with your kids.Â
